Welcome to Sky Rocket Burger-Dallas

Sky Rocket Burger-Dallas is a vibrant burger joint located at 111 S Hall St, Dallas, TX. Celebrated for its unique red and yellow exterior and rustic ambiance adorned with graffiti art, this eatery focuses on quality and freshness in every bite. Customers rave about the juicy, flavorful burgers, likening them to favorites like Five Guys. The double bacon cheeseburger and perfectly seasoned fries are standout items, attracting a loyal following. While parking may be limited and the setting has a “hole in the wall” charm, the incredible flavor and inviting atmosphere make it a must-visit destination for burger enthusiasts.
